    If there are no quad-core 32nm chips for mobile, we won't have to wait for 22nm, Sandy Bridge is a new microarchitecture that will *start on 32nm* ~ and this is supposed to have 4 cores standard for desktop and mobile. As per the tick-tock strategy, it goes something like Core on 65nm, Core on 45nm, Nehalem on 45nm, Nehalem on 32nm, Sandy Bridge on 32nm, Sandy Bridge on 22nm... Here's the pictarz:







    I suppose there has always been some overlap between the ticks and the tocks. Intel is showing it can keep up on a year-by-year tick-tock strategy. But I suppose they never promised each transition would be hard and fast, only they would introduce the tick or tock and then transition within... well, within whatever schedule they preferred.



    But this "tick" of 32nm seems, at least starting out in 2010, *conservative* given it is only dualcores and they have yet to mention how they are going to transition the "big boys" of Bloomfield, Lynnfield and Clarksfield down to 32nm... if at all. If Intel decides that Bloomfield and Lynnfield are top-end desktop chips with decent enough power and thermals (which they are), they might not bring them to 32nm at all. If Intel decides that a quad-core mobile chip is not really needed in mainstream markets, they might not bring Clarksfield down to 32nm at all.



    So Intel in all of 2010 could play the strategy of having the higher-end chips produced at 45nm for the enthusiast/workstation markets, and leave the 32nm chips for mobile, thin-and-light, and slim-desktop, mainstream-desktop segments. I guess it also depends on how many 45nm fabs Intel would keep running and what schedule there was for phasing out 45nm and bringing in 32nm. Additionally, since at 45nm Intel has generally a clear lead (though a higher price) over AMD in terms of performance, in both desktop and mobile, Intel may not be in a big rush to transition *everything* to 32nm by end of 2010.

    Jeez, Sandy Bridge is Q4 2010. How much foot dragging can their be if Intel is still more or less on their tick-tock schedule. It's aggressive as hell and nice after how poorly they were executing just a few years ago.



    Atom is at 45nm because it's not just mobile but also cheap. They'll go 32nm with Cedarview in 2011 which is about what their roadmap said in 2008. They haven't given up competing with ARM given they aren't really competing with ARM yet. That's like saying that ARM has given up on competing with Intel because there's no quad-core Cortex A9 yet.



    They're going to converge on the netbook market for real right around when the A9 goes from dual core to quad and Intel goes Moorestown.
